Output e90ceb54af96a8b0866bc0b71dc3c10bb03d145b85dbc6792245f9c76f94f899:0

value
137042279
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e06dcce8c14bd6bcbd967304084c37a5632d0dbb OP_EQUALVERIFY OP_CHECKSIG
address
1MTfu3AonmgEevVAaKACEpmhw2ecDMC7J4
transaction
e90ceb54af96a8b0866bc0b71dc3c10bb03d145b85dbc6792245f9c76f94f899
spent
true